How to Make Car Accident Compensation Claims

When submitting car accident compensation claims there are some factors to be considered. These include the effects of suffering and pain as well as economic losses and loss of quality of life. If you suffer a serious injury You should be aware that the time for filing an injury claim begins three years from the date of the incident.

The two most painful things that happen in life are suffering and pain

Pain and suffering are considered non-economic damages. This type of damage is not fixed in dollars. It can be calculated differently depending upon the severity of the injuries and the time the plaintiff was being treated. Two major formulae are used by lawyers and insurance companies to calculate the amount of pain and suffering.

The emotional and physical pain and suffering that people feel after an accident is called pain and suffering. These types of damages are difficult to quantify, yet they can constitute a significant portion of claims for compensation from car accidents. The suffering and pain the victim endures is permanent and result in lifelong emotional and mental scarring.

You must document the results of your injuries to show that you experienced suffering and pain. Photos and eyewitness statements are useful. To prove the extent of your injuries, provide medical records and prescription details. Medical bills can be crucial if you are seeking to file a claim for pain and suffering.

Compensation for pain and suffering should include things that are hard to replace. These can vary from emotional pain and stress to the loss an leg. In some cases emotional stress can be enough to make it impossible to continue with daily activities. Attorney fees are included in the pain and suffering compensation.

Multiplier methods are employed to calculate pain and suffering damages. The multiplier is a value between 1.5 and five which is then applied to the economic damages in a particular situation. A multiplier of 1.5 is awarded to someone who has broken legs and must not miss more than a week of work. This means that the total amount they're entitled to for pain and suffering would be more than $36,000.

The amount of pain and suffering damages is contingent on the extent of the accident as well as the nature of the injuries. An attorney who specializes in automobile accidents can help determine how much you could claim for pain- and suffering damages.

Economic losses

Hospitalizations, medical expenses medicines, hospitalizations, as well as physical therapy are all examples of the economic damage that car accidents can cause. Other losses may be permanent like paralysis or amputation. Although these costs are quantifiable, they're not always easy to quantify. Expert witnesses might be required in certain instances to prove the loss.

Economic damages may also include income loss. These losses may result from lost wages, reduced earning capacity, or other factors. Personal injuries typically result in the injured person being unable to work. The claimant could be eligible to receive compensation for lost wages, loss of benefits, and a reduced earning ability. The person who is injured may require assistance with daily tasks such as driving, caring for children, or caring for the family member who is dependent.

Economic damages refer to the financial loss resulting from an accident. They could include the cost of medical treatments, ambulance and hospital stays, prescriptions, and more. In some instances, the injured person may not be capable of working for six weeks or more. They may also have to pay for pain medicine and physical therapy.

Personal injuries can result in economic losses, such as future earning capacity and loss of earning capacity. In many instances the plaintiff will not be aware of the full worth of their future lost income until after accepting the settlement. Before accepting a settlement offer it is essential to consider the financial implications of future expenses resulting from the accident.

Economic losses resulting from car accident lawyers crash compensation claims also include property damages. These are items that are damaged beyond repair, and items that are not repairable. Other losses, such as mental traumas, aren't considered to be economic. Economic losses also include medical bills as well as insurance statements, pay stubs and other costs related to the accident.

New York does not have a cap on the amount of economic loss that can be given. It is better to seek the maximum amount of damages if the responsible party has insurance coverage. Your claim is likely to begin with the insurance company of the responsible party. Keep a copy of all bills you pay to accelerate the process. Request your doctor to write a notes on the work that was not completed. You may also request your employer to provide the records.

Special damages

Special damages are expenses that the injured party has to pay in addition to his or her future medical bills. They could include personal healthcare expenses, prescription medication and adjusted home costs. Special damages can be calculated easily, if the plaintiff has all relevant medical receipts and bills. The plaintiff will then be able to determine the total amount of these expenses and also their lost wages.

There are many categories of damages that a victim may receive in a car accident compensation claim. Special damages can be awarded to victims who suffer from physical or mental trauma. For example, a victim may require extensive medical attention and special therapies. These costs will be included in the total amount of the claim. Injuries that are traumatic, like brain injuries can trigger emotional distress in victims. In these cases the cost for treatment for mental health issues could be included.

The amount of pain and suffering damages will be determined by the particular injury that was sustained. The multiplier of the amount of pain and suffering damages will be higher when the person who is injured suffers permanent or serious impairment. In certain states the amount of damages for pain and suffering could also be based on a per diem. Driver Y might be eligible for a per-day amount to ease his suffering and pain in the event of an unusual bone disorder.
